"""Extractors for https://catbox.moe/"""
from .common import GalleryExtractor
from .. import text
class CatboxAlbumExtractor(GalleryExtractor):
"""Extractor for catbox albums"""
category = "catbox"
subcategory = "album"
root = "https://catbox.moe"
filename_fmt = "{filename}.{extension}"
directory_fmt = ("{category}", "{album_name} ({album_id})")
archive_fmt = "{album_id}_{filename}"
pattern = r"(?:https?://)?(?:www\.)?catbox\.moe(/c/[^/?#]+)"
test = (
("https://catbox.moe/c/1igcbe", {
"url": "35866a88c29462814f103bc22ec031eaeb380f8a",
"content": "70ddb9de3872e2d17cc27e48e6bf395e5c8c0b32",
"pattern": r"https://files\.catbox\.moe/\w+\.\w{3}$",
"count": 3,
"keyword": {
"album_id": "1igcbe",
"album_name": "test",
"date": "dt:2022-08-18 00:00:00",
"description": "album test &>",
},
}),
("https://www.catbox.moe/c/cd90s1"),
("https://catbox.moe/c/w7tm47#"),
)
def metadata(self, page):
extr = text.extract_from(page)
return {
"album_id" : self.gallery_url.rpartition("/")[2],
"album_name" : text.unescape(extr("<h1>", "<")),
"date" : text.parse_datetime(extr(
"<p>Created ", "<"), "%B %d %Y"),
"description": text.unescape(extr("<p>", "<")),
}
def images(self, page):
return [
("https://files.catbox.moe/" + path, None)
for path in text.extract_iter(
page, ">https://files.catbox.moe/", "<")
]
